Output e5c3662f4a5da481a190dba48c84d503ccb9451b63e9d3c61e3b0faf3c7e11dc:0

value
11768660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d8aa18ae62aba7b529bb192a47c34c3343453c5 OP_EQUAL
address
3G425uwoTGF8tHh8UEjYuvWqdHPMy4CYma
transaction
e5c3662f4a5da481a190dba48c84d503ccb9451b63e9d3c61e3b0faf3c7e11dc
spent
true